P21ca斜方辉石相变的研究
A Study on the phase Transition of P21ca Orthopyroxene
【摘要】 笔者利用透射电子显微镜(TEM)和加热台等技术,对河北承德黑山P21ca顽辉石的相变过程进行动态观察,证实了P21ca斜方辉石是Pbca斜方辉石的同质多象低温变体。相变温度在800~900℃之间。这一变相是通过P21ca斜方辉石晶体结构中四分之一呈S旋转的Si—O四面体链改变为O旋转类型而实现的。
【Abstract】 Using transmission electron microscope and heating stage techniques, the authors have studied the phase transition of P21ca enstatite (En56Fs41Wo3). When the sample is heated to 900℃ or so, the diffraction spots of k≠2n in Okl diffraction of P21ca enstatite disappear, forming orthopyroxene with Pbca symmetry. The phase transition from P21ca orthopyroxene to Pbca orthopyroxene is achieved through the change in the rotation type of Si-O tetrahedra chain which is Srotation in the structure of P21ca orthopyroxene. This phase transition experiment demonstrates that P21ca orthopyroxene is the low-temperature polymorph of Pbca orthopyroxene.
